<p>Another free agent has left the building, although this one was a move we have been expecting.</p>
<p>We have been talking all day about the growing certainty that Shonn Greene would be leaving the Jets to sign a deal with the Titans. Well, Adam Schefter reports this afternoon via Twitter that the deal is set.</p>
<blockquote class="twitter-tweet"><p>Titans reached agreement on a three-year, $10 million deal with former Jets RB Shonn Greene.</p>
<p>— Adam Schefter (@AdamSchefter) <a href="https://twitter.com/AdamSchefter/status/311928575232188416">March 13, 2013</a></p></blockquote>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>Again, no surprise here, as the Jets didn&#8217;t seem to make a very active play to bring him back. Nobody in the building really saw him as a good fit for the West Coast style offense of Marty Mornhinweg.</p>
<p>However, he should prove to be an excellent fit with the Titans. Shonne&#8217;s brusing, run over you, style, is one that will compliment Chris Johnson&#8217;s speed quickly. As far as Shonn is concerned, he actually made a great decision, and may be joining a lethal one-two punch of a running attack.</p>
<p>Tennessee could be a scary team to watch running the football.</p>

<p>Well, it sounds as if many Jets fans are about to get their wish, with regards to Shonn Greene.</p>
<p>Reports have surfaced in the last half hour that Shonn Greene, set for a workout today with the Tennessee, will not be leaving town without a contract offer, and is expected to sign with them, marking the end of the Greene era here in NY.</p>
<p>As I mentioned this morning, the Titans would be a great landing spot for Shonn Greene. The biggest issue with Shonn is the fact that he is not a number one back. He&#8217;s a great bruiser that can put the foot on the throat of a tired defense, even though he isn&#8217;t the fastest guy on the block. If Shonn Greene gets a job working as the backup to the speedy Chris Johnson, that oculd be a pretty lethal combination.</p>
<p>This is the wrong time to kick the guy. The facts are the facts, that Shonn Greene gave Jets fans some wonderful memories, none better than the 2009 TD in the playoffs against the San Diego Chargers. But his great moments were achieved while not the top guy on the chats.</p>
<p>So, it was time to go, and if it comes through, it will be beneficial to both teams.</p>

<p>The process marches on for another Jets free agent.</p>
<p>According to several reports, Jets unrestricted free agent running back Shonn Greene is heading to Tennessee to meet with the Titans. Most Jets fans will be happy to read this news,as there are very fans around these days that believe Shonn Greene should be back with the team. Desite his career highs in rushing yards and TDs, Greene is not the type of back to fit with the new offensive scheme. It is time to move on.</p>
<p>The Titans could actually be an excellent fit for Shonn Greene as well. We have talked about how Greene is not the bell cow back, but is an excellent change of pace from a speed back, right? Well, you can&#8217;t get much better than having Greene as a change of pace back to the great CJ2K, can you? It could be the early workings of a deadly one-two punch for the Titans. Add that to the fact that the Titans signed lineman Andy Levitre to a long term deal, and this group could be special, especially on the ground.</p>
<p>This actually could be a situation that is a win-win for all parties involved. Nice to see that, once in a while.</p>
